How would you like to conduct anonymous instant polls to questions you pose in a classroom? Similar to polling devices used on "Who Wants to Be a Millionaire," UMBC professors Phil Sokolove and Karin Readel have been experimenting with student response systems from eInstruction and Turning Technologies , respectively. They will share their lessons learned and demo the Turning Technologies product . |
